I used my new Mandarin today- its 6th shave since I got it 3 weeks ago. It is outstanding. An incredibly dense, full knot that doesn't hog lather. Backbone and soft tips with a hint of gentle scrub. Imagine a Simpsons Manchurian and a 2012 era Simpson 2 band having a giant baby together. Just delightful. Pictured here with an Astor in Best.

I have 4 Paladins (2 Chiefs), and hadn't used either in a while as I've been on a Simpsons' jag. Have even considered selling one of them, as 26mm often feels too big for me. But today I used the Chief in faux ivory and my knees buckled it was so pleasurable. Great density, powerful scrub with no hint of scritch, plenty of backbone and terrific lather release. This brush ain't going anywhere. Second from the right.
